Using cPanel

Submitted by info on Mon, 02/11/2008 - 19:41

Web hosting clients have access to a control panel system known as cPanel. To access your domain's cPanel, visit http://[domain]/cpanel

The tutorials linked from here will help you make the best use of your cPanel.
